Las Referencias Eléctricas Ugly’s, edición de 2020 son la herramienta esencial de referencia en el lugar de trabajo para profesionales de la industria eléctrica. La edición 2020 ofrece la información actualizada más pertinente para electricistas, incluidos el National Electric Code (NEC) y la información sobre cambio de tablas, fórmulas matemáticas, configuraciones de cableado de la Asociación Nacional de Fabricantes Eléctricos (National Electrical Manufacturers Association NEMA), una guía de flexión de conductos, información de llenado de conductos y ampacidad, diagramas de cableado de circuitos de control y transformador, y tablas de conversión. La edición 2020: Refleja los cambios en el NEC 2020 Cuenta con cobertura ampliada de los siguientes temas: cálculos del tamaño de las caja de conexiones; selección, prueba y uso de multímetros para medir el voltaje, la resistencia y la corriente; selección, prueba y uso de un amperímetro de inserción; selección, prueba y uso de un comprobador de voltaje sin contacto.
This book consists of the reports of 13 urban elementary teacher researchers' year-long inquiries around literacy topics--conducted as part of a collaborative school-university action research project. The focus is on how they attempted to transform their teaching practices to meet the needs of students from diverse ethnic and linguistic backgrounds, and how their inquiry efforts resulted in developing more collaborative styles of teaching. These teachers explore how collaborative classroom interactions occur when teachers move away from teaching-as-transmission approaches to ones in which they share power and authority with their students--viewing them not as 'at risk' but instead as 'at promise.' Because the everyday interactions between teachers and students are realized by social talk in the classroom, classroom discourse was analyzed to study and document the teacher researchers' efforts to make changes in the locus of power in literacy teaching and learning. Their chapters are filled with classroom discourse examples to illustrate their points. The volume includes teacher inquiries conducted in elementary classrooms from kindergarten through eighth grade. Three took place in bilingual classrooms, one in a special education class. These inquires cover a range of literacy topics, including reading-aloud, language richness, writing, literature discussion groups, drama, and 'pretend' reading. The background and theoretical underpinnings of the project are discussed in an introduction written by the editors; in the conclusion they pull together the major themes in the teacher researchers' chapters and discuss the political implications of their efforts to change literacy teaching and learning in their urban classrooms.
This volume presents almost 100 papers deriving from the 6th International Conference on Late Roman Coarse Wares, Cooking Wares and Amphorae in the Mediterranean. Themes comprise sea and land routes, workshops and production centres, and regional contexts (western Mediterranean, eastern Mediterranean, Sicily and the Mediterranean islands).
A detailed analysis of the economic foundations of the prehispanic Maya city of Palenque. Full information on extensive ridged field systems in Palenque's immediate hinterland and on the rural settlement associated with them. The study concludes that, initially, the construction and use of these ridged fields systems was strongly controlled and managed by elites residing in the city itself. Later in the sequence there is a substantial decrease in central administrative control. Detailed data are available electronically. Complete text in English and Spanish.
